Oregon injured workers and their attorneys will get a boost to their pocketbooks this summer, thanks to an increase in the state's average weekly wage, according to two bulletins issued by the Workers' Compensation Division on Wednesday.Effective July 1, the average weekly wage is $842.52, a 2.824% increase over the previous year. That new number generates increases in temporary total, permanent partial, permanent total and death benefits.Temporary total disability benefits will increase to $674.02 for claimants injured from July 1, 1973, through March 31, 1974; to $842.52 for claimant...
